Clinical Interventions in Aging
ISSN: 1178-1998
ISSN 1176-9092 (Print) - went to online only in 2009
An international, peer-reviewed journal focusing on evidence-based reports on the value or lack thereof of treatments intended to prevent or delay the onset of maladaptive correlates of aging in human beings. Research topics include Alzheimer's disease, Dementia, Osteoporosis, Geriatrics. The journal encourages concise rapid reporting of original research and reviews in aging.
Journal Impact Factor: 2.581 (5 year impact 2.314)
This journal is a member of and subscribes to the principles of the Committee on Publication Ethics (COPE).
